Abstract
The invention relates to a sewage classified treatment method and belongs to a water retreatment method. The sewage classified treatment method comprises the treatment steps of building sewage classification tanks, discharging the sewage into classified reservoirs respectively, and pretreating the sewage by the classified reservoirs; after the sewage is pretreated by the classified reservoirs, subsequently precipitating the water reaching the civil use level, and subsequently treating the water reaching the industrial level; precipitating impurities in the water reaching the civil use level; transporting the industrial water to a factory through an industrial water channel, and then recycling. The sewage classified treatment method provided by the invention classifies a water source while the water source is subjected to rain sewage diversion of municipal engineering, the water filtering effect is improved, the handling capacity is increased, the reaction and deposition times are shortened, and the output of supply water of a city is greatly improved. By treating with two different pipelines, different water sources are collected, and are supplied according to different branches used, so that the discharge of wastewater is reduced, and the utilization rate of the water is increased.

The task of coagulation is the solid pollutant removed from waste water in suspended state.For this reason, adopt physical treatment process more.General after coagulation, the clearance of suspended solids is 70% ~ 80%, and the clearance of biochemical oxygen demand (BOD) (BOD) only has about 25% ~ 40%, and the degree of purification of waste water is not high.
The task of second-stage treatment is the organic pollutant removed significantly in waste water, and for BOD, general by after second-stage treatment, the BOD in waste water can
Remove 80% ~ 90%, as the BOD content in water after municipal sewage treatment can lower than 30 mg/litre.The various processing units of aerobiont facture can reach this requirement mostly.
The task of tertiary treatment removes the pollutent that second-stage treatment fails to remove further, the organism of failing to degrade comprising microorganism, phosphorus, nitrogen and soluble inorganic matter.
Tertiary treatment is the synonym of advanced processes, but both are not quite identical again.Tertiary treatment is after second-stage treatment, in order to remove certain specific pollutent from waste water, as phosphorus, nitrogen etc., and supplements one or several processing units increasing; Advanced processes then often with waste water reclamation, be multiplexed with object, the processing unit set up after second-stage treatment or system.Tertiary treatment cost is comparatively large, manages also more complicated, but can make full use of water resources.A few countries is had to build up some tertiary sewage treatment factories.
